Vulnerability Details : CVE-2010-1493
SQL injection vulnerability in the AWDwall (com_awdwall) component before 1.5.5 for Joomla! allows rem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ands via the cbuser parameter in an awdwall action to index.php.
Vulnerability category: Sql Injection
